Is Rogerstone safer than Shaftesbury?
Rogerstone has a safety score of 55/100 (Average) and recorded 381 crimes in the last 12 months. Shaftesbury has a safety score of 62/100 (Average) with 330 crimes. Shaftesbury scores higher on the CrimeRadar safety index.
What is the crime trend in Rogerstone vs Shaftesbury?
Rogerstone shows a year-on-year crime trend of -56.9% — meaning total crimes fell compared to the same period the prior year. Shaftesbury shows -55.4% (falling). A downward trend is a positive sign for an area.
What types of crime are most common in Rogerstone and Shaftesbury?
In Rogerstone, the most recorded crime category over the last 12 months is Violent Crime (143 incidents). In Shaftesbury, it is Violent Crime (113 incidents). The full breakdown by category is shown in the chart above.
How does anti-social behaviour compare between Rogerstone and Shaftesbury?
Rogerstone recorded 69 anti-social behaviour incidents in the last 12 months, while Shaftesbury recorded 37. Anti-social behaviour includes rowdiness, nuisance and disorder that disrupts daily life but may not result in a criminal charge.
How do violent crime levels compare in Rogerstone vs Shaftesbury?
Violent crime in Rogerstone totalled 143 incidents over the last 12 months, compared to 113 in Shaftesbury. Violent crime includes assault with and without injury, harassment, and public order offences.
How many crimes were recorded in Rogerstone and Shaftesbury in the previous year?
In the 12 months prior to the most recent period, Rogerstone recorded 883 crimes (now 381, a change of -56.9%). Shaftesbury recorded 739 crimes previously (now 330, -55.4%).
What is the resolution rate for crimes in Rogerstone and Shaftesbury?
The resolution rate is the percentage of recorded crimes that resulted in a formal outcome — such as a charge, caution, penalty notice, or community resolution. Rogerstone has a resolution rate of 0% and Shaftesbury has 25%. A higher rate indicates police are more frequently resolving reported crimes in that area.

What data is used to compare Rogerstone and Shaftesbury?
CrimeRadar uses 36 months of official recorded crime data from the UK Police API, updated each month. The safety score combines crime volume relative to the force average, year-on-year trend direction, and resolution rate. All figures are based on crimes recorded within each police-defined neighbourhood boundary.
